Session 1: mig & tig welding

  • MIG Welding: Excellent for quickly and efficiently welding thicker materials, particularly steel.

  • TIG Welding: Ideal for creating precise high-quality welds on a variety of metals.

  • Key Concepts: Safety, material prep, tool setup and operation, basic techniques

Session 2: Metal Abrasives & Ironworker

  • Pedestal Grinder: Used to remove burrs, sharpen, clean, and shape metal.

  • Wire Wheel: Great for cleaning up metal and removing sharp edges.

  • Angle Grinder: Used to cut, shape, and clean up metal

  • Scotchman Ironworker: Quickly punches holes in flat stock, also capable of cutting angle and round stock.

  • Key Concepts: Safety, tool setup and operation, work-holding strategies, and material limits.

Session 3: cnc plasma cutter & sheetcam

  • CNC Plasma Cutter: Enables accurate and repeatable computer controlled cuts with up to 1/2” thick steel.

  • SheetCAM: Excellent software to convert computer designs to a format the Plasma Cutter understands.

  • Key Concepts: Safety, tool setup and operation, material prep and placement.

Session 4: drill press & BandSaw

  • Drill Press: Ideal for precision drilling.

  • Bandsaw: Great for cutting curves, intricate shapes, and cutting down metal into shorter pieces.

  • Key Concepts: Safety, tool setup and operation, work-holding strategies, feeds and speeds.
